Who Gets to Edit the Future?

That’s the question ARRIGE’s Annual Conference 2026 will tackle this November, as we explore the governance of heritable genome editing in a multipolar world.

This will be ARRIGE – Association for Responsible Research and Innovation in Genome Editing’s first conference held in the Global South, bringing together regulators, scientists, ethicists, lawyers, industry and international organisations around one of the most pressing questions in science governance today.

Two days, five panels, and a lineup already featuring Prof Melodie Labuschaigne, Dr Jan-Hendrik (Hennie) Groenewald, Ms Christine Strauss, Prof Donrich Thaldar and Prof Hervé Chneiweiss, covering global moratoria, innovation and trust, clinical safety, political economy, and data governance and reproductive privacy. Further speakers to be announced soon.
